Graham Greene - The Honorary Consul

Title: The Honorary Consul
Description: London, The Bodley Head, 1973 . First edition. Cloth. The first edition of this spy thriller from Graham Greene, set in 1970s Argentina. The first edition, first impression of Grahame Greene's thrilling spy novel, set in Argentina prior to the 'Dirty War' of the early 1970s.In the publisher's original dust wrapper, price clipped.Considered one of Greene's favourites of his own works, it was adapted into a film in 1983, starring Michael Caine and Richard Gere.Former owner's inscription to half title. In the publisher's original cloth binding, with price clipped dust wrapper. Externally, bright, with light shelf wear to back strip head and tail. A touch of discolouration to back strip, with minor edge wear to back strip head and tail, and closed tear to head of front wrap, repaired to dust wrapper reverse. Internally, firmly bound. Contemporary owner's inscription to half title. Pages clean and bright. Near Fine . Ill.: None. Near Fine/Very Good.
